Abstract The synthesis of 3‐amidofurans is laborious due to the difficulty installing a nitrogen substituent at the C3 position of the furan heterocycle. 3‐Acetamido‐5‐acetylfuran (3A5AF), readily available from chitin, is a versatile biorenewable platform that can be converted into a range of functionally rich 3‐amidofurans, streamlining access to this underexplored heteroaromatic chemical space.
